The future of Manchester United winger, Jadon Sancho, has been up in the air for quite some time, but now, it looks likely to be settled soon.

Reports coming from Italy indicate that the England international has accepted the contract offer made by Juventus and is edging close to moving to the Serie A.

According to Corriere dello Sport, ‘the agreements are all done’. The former Dortmund star has agreed terms that will make him earn £6million per season, £24million in the next four years.

As far as the fee is concerned, Manchester United have reached an agreement worth £15million to sell Sancho to Juventus for over a week.

So, what’s left?

The Rome based media outlet have mentioned that the details still need to be ironed out regarding the ‘bonuses and severance’ pay the Old Trafford outfit owe for the final year of his contract.

Once that is done, it would be time for medicals and a signature.

Jadon Sancho has been one of those Manchester United players who have mainly progressed away from Old Trafford.

He was a superstar at Borussia Dortmund and proved his class again with the German side when he went back on loan to the German club.

Moreover, he performed way better at Stamford Bridge last season than he did at United. So, the 20-time champions have accepted that he is not meant to be a hit in the famous red shirt.

Now that Amorim has signed the likes of Cunha and Mbeumo to reinforce the attack. It is time to finally get rid of Sancho on a permanent basis.
